There are several reasons why you might need malpractice insurance: Your state may require it. For example, all advanced practice registered nurses (APRNs) in Florida must carry malpractice insurance, but it's not required in ...License Protection. If a complaint is submitted against you to an applicable licensing agency, you could face the challenge of defending your practice and license. A policy through HPSO will reimburse you up to $25,000 in aggregate for your legal representation arising out of a covered license protection incident. Medical Malpractice ...Aug 2, 2021 · The cost for a malpractice insurance policy with NSO varies from individual to individual. NSO provides malpractice insurance for student nurses for as little as $35 a year and professional nurses for as low as $106 per year. Nurses in riskier specialties should expect to pay more.
